Staff and alumni from The Bartlett School of Architecture are presenting work at the annual RA Summer Exhibition, now in its 274th year.
Their work was chosen out of a field of over 12,000 submissions in the open call, with 1,200 pieces of painting, printmaking, photography, sculpture, architecture and film on display.

The RA Summer Exhibition runs at the Royal Academy 8 June - 16 August 2015.
